About C E Inturrisi

C E Inturrisi is a scholar working on Physiology, Molecular Biology, Cellular and Molecular Neuroscience, Pediatrics, Perinatology and Child Health and Pulmonary and Respiratory Medicine, having authored 20 papers that have together received 691 indexed citations. Recurring topics across this work include Pain Mechanisms and Treatments (8 papers), Neuroscience and Neuropharmacology Research (4 papers), Pain Management and Opioid Use (3 papers), Neonatal Health and Biochemistry (3 papers), Receptor Mechanisms and Signaling (3 papers), Neuropeptides and Animal Physiology (3 papers), Pharmaceutical studies and practices (3 papers) and Epilepsy research and treatment (2 papers). The work is most often cited by research in Anesthesiology and Pain Medicine (223 citations), Cellular and Molecular Neuroscience (223 citations), Physiology (278 citations), Pediatrics, Perinatology and Child Health (137 citations) and Pharmacology (43 citations). C E Inturrisi has collaborated with scholars based in United States. Frequent co-authors include Kathleen M. Foley, Gavril W. Pasternak, Paul J. Tiseo, Juei‐Tang Cheng, Megumi Shimoyama, Naohito Shimoyama, Kathryn Elliott, Ada G. Rogers, R. Portenoy and Dwight E. Moulin. Their work appears in journals such as Journal of Pharmacology and Experimental Therapeutics, Life Sciences, Drug Metabolism and Disposition, Neuroscience and Brain Research.
